aboutsummaryrefslogtreecommitdiff
path: root/src/tutorial/funcs.c
diff options
context:
space:
mode:
authorNathan Bossart <nathan@postgresql.org>2023-07-07 11:25:23 -0700
committerNathan Bossart <nathan@postgresql.org>2023-07-07 11:25:23 -0700
commit957445996fda2d6939a8748f2a19c10b15941c5e (patch)
tree21d4de4335a369465a02bee0dc4b3d95225eeac2 /src/tutorial/funcs.c
parent1124cb2cf2ebc1b0adb9c5289e53ffe094ce3206 (diff)
downloadpostgresql-957445996fda2d6939a8748f2a19c10b15941c5e.tar.gz
postgresql-957445996fda2d6939a8748f2a19c10b15941c5e.zip
Revert MAINTAIN privilege and pg_maintain predefined role.
This reverts the following commits: 4dbdb82513, c2122aae63, 5b1a879943, 9e1e9d6560, ff9618e82a, 60684dd834, 4441fc704d, and b5d6382496. A role with the MAINTAIN privilege may be able to use search_path tricks to escalate privileges to the table owner. Unfortunately, it is too late in the v16 development cycle to apply the proposed fix, i.e., restricting search_path when running maintenance commands. Bumps catversion. Reviewed-by: Jeff Davis Discussion: https://postgr.es/m/E1q7j7Y-000z1H-Hr%40gemulon.postgresql.org Backpatch-through: 16
Diffstat (limited to 'src/tutorial/funcs.c')
0 files changed, 0 insertions, 0 deletions